I just took delivery of my 2025 RAM 1500. Previously I’ve owned 2500 and 3500’s but this is my first half ton. My wife has owned three 1500’s and I have owned 7 prior Dodge / RAM HD diesels.
I traded in my 2022 RAM 3500 dually on this truck. So far I’m really enjoying it. The extra cab space and smooth ride are very nice, and I’m impressed with the power and responsiveness of the 3.0 Hurricane SST. This truck came with the 3.92 axle ratio so that seems to be helping with the off-the-line power. I’m taking a break from the HD trucks and focusing on shifting financial resources towards developing our 7 acre property. These trucks are a substantial savings in both ownership and operating expenses. I won’t be needing another dually diesel for a few years so I decided to give these half tons a try.
